Models becoming invisible within a showcase scene for no reason

Hi there,

Have been racking my brains about this one for 2 days but still can't work out what is wrong! Someone has posted a similar problem but no solution has been found.

Basically I have an interior apartment scene with a number of Inventor models within it (furniture mostly). I rendered the scene overnight, then when it had finished in the morning, I saved the scene. When I re-opened the scene later in the day, half the models had disappeared!

HOWEVER, they still appear in the organiser as visible, and the transform grips still appear where the object should be. I've not got any alternatives set up, although I have tried selecting all models and adding them to one but it makes no difference. It had been suggested to open up the .a3s file in notepad and deleting any phrases reading "Patches_deleted" but this seemed to just delete more models.

 

Is there any way around this or will I have to re-import all the missing models? I'm still relatively a rookie on Showcase so I may have missed something.
